The cheapest way to get from Mainz to Aix-en-Provence is to bus via Aéroport Marseille Provence which costs €55 - €130 and takes 16h 27m.
The fastest way to get from Mainz to Aix-en-Provence is to fly which takes 4h 50m and costs €100 - €250.
No, there is no direct train from Mainz to Aix-en-Provence. However, there are services departing from Mainz, Römisches Theater and arriving at Aix En Provence via Mannheim, Hauptbahnhof, Strasbourg Bahnhof and Marseille St Charles.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 11h.
The distance between Mainz and Aix-en-Provence is 832 km. The road distance is 948.7 km.
